Brief Summary
Comparing the reproductive outcomes of different sperm selection techniques; Density gradient centrifugation (DGC), Testicular sperm (Testi), Physiological ICSI (PICSI), and Magnetic activated cell so...
Eligibility Criteria
Inclusion
- Female age was ≤37 years
- Female should has 5≥ metaphase II oocytes
- Males having abnormal SDF levels ≥ 20.3% by TUNEL assay
- Abstinence from 1 to 2 days
- Males having at least 1 million total motile progressive count
Exclusion
- Leukocytospermia
- Presence of varicocele.
- Known genetic abnormality
- Use of sperm donation or cryopreserved sperm
- Use of Oocyte donation
- Use of gestational carrier
- Presence of any of the endometrial factors that affect embryo implantation such as hydrosalpings, adenomyosis or previous uterine infection
- Any contradictions to undergoing in vitro fertilization or gonadotropin stimulation
